Evaluation individual students working on group projects

A modulars ago, I assigned group projects to students. Everyone worked well together except one group. There were two slackers. Ironically, these two slackers had the same issue with another instructor prior to coming to my class but yet, they chose to work together again.

One the day when the project was due, I had each person from each group grade their fellow classmates. To my surprise, they were all fare. As for the slackers, first student did not come to school. that student received a zero. The second student, stayed in the LRC all class section to make up project. The second student not only was marked absent, also got 60% for the project. It was late, unorganized, errors and so forth.

As a result, I decided to use this individual assessment form for group projects. It works well and the feedback is great.

That sounds like an interesting way to handle this. I do peer evaluations and they are allowed to have 10% of their grade go torward these evaluations. Not all student's participate. This is my only problem with allowing them to be a part of the grading process. Getting them to follow through can be problemmatic at times.

About 2 modulars ago I did the same thing,but what i did different than I had before, was every one in the group had a separate part to do , and each person had a report day to show, their work. This worked for me because the student that didnt forfill their part had to take the responsibilty,and except the grade they received and the rest of the group didnt feel they were penalty for the slacker.
